Hello all! 27 F and was a distance runner prior to injury. Tomorrow will be exactly 3 weeks post-op for my left labrum repair with FAI (cam) femoroplasty and capsular repair! I was in surgery around 2.5 hours and have 3 anchors placed. Previous history of stress fracture in my femur about a year prior to surgery. I also will be getting my right leg done in ~10 weeks if all is going well still. But I must say, I am feeling really good! I wanted to share some positive feedback and hope. Prior to surgery I was in such excruciating pain at night, I’d toss and turn like a hotdog on a roller at a gas station. Now I sleep mostly through the night. This week has been the one where everything turned around. Weeks 1-2 I had some sharp pinching in the groin that was exacerbated by cpm use past 90° flexion. I toned it back a bit which has helped immensely. I’ve started recumbent biking at PT and am looking to be completely off crutches in 1 week! My doctor and physical therapist said that after the second surgery I will be able to start a running program at the 12 week mark. There are brief moments of soreness, but more than anything it just feels odd and a little tight in the joint, but so much better than it ever did with the tears.
